您的位置:首页 > 运维架构 > Shell

shell基础-输入输出以及重定向/多命令顺序执行与管道符/通配符与特殊符号

2015-08-20 23:33 1561 查看






这个 2 与 >>之间是连着的。

把正确和错误输出全部都写入同一个文件:







8行8个单词,45个字符。单词之间以空格判断,行之间以回车判断。











可以复制特殊文件,数据块,磁盘等:这个命令主要用来进行磁盘的复制。



这个命令可以知道创建一个100M的文件需要多长时间:



这个命令好,作用是当前命令正确执行就执行前面,失败就执行后面的。



管道符:



命令1必须要有输出,且是正确的。命令才会执行。







用netstat -an的输出作为grep EATABLISH的输入。



下面纯粹是为了演示:









在Linux中,空格如果没有用单引号括起来就表示是命令等之间的分隔符。

单引号与双引号的区别:

单引号里面的东西就当成是字符串,也就是不管男人女人到了单引号这里就是只有人,

双引号里面的就是命令,



反引号的使用,:



用下面这个$()来代替反引号不容易看错,因为反引号容易看成单引号;

反引号就是Esc下面的那个按键。

反斜杠,也是取消特殊符号的特殊意义,例如:

内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: